Test I: No Communication With Gem/CTM Module
- Check fuse No. 25 (7.5-amp) in instrument panel fuse block and maxi-fuse No. 1 (50-amp) in engine compartment fuse block. If fuses are okay, go to next step. If maxi-fuse No. 1 is blown, replace fuse and retest system. If fuse blows again, check for short to ground in Tan/Black wire. Repair as necessary. If fuse No. 25 is blown, replace fuse and retest system. If fuse blows again, check for short to ground in White/Yellow wire. Repair as necessary.
- Measure voltage between ground and fuse block connector terminal No. 25 (Tan/Black wire). If voltage is more than 10 volts, go to next step. If voltage is less than 10 volts, repair Tan/Black wire. Clear DTCs and retest system.
- Disconnect GEM 18-pin connector C283. Measure voltage between ground and GEM 18-pin connector White/Yellow wire. If voltage is more than 10 volts, go to next step. If voltage is less than 10 volts, repair White/Yellow wire. Clear DTCs and retest system.
- Disconnect GEM 26-pin connector C280. Measure resistance between ground and connector C280 Black/White wire terminals No. 14 and 26. See Figure . If resistance is less than 5 ohms, go to next step. If resistance is more than 5 ohms, repair open in Black/White wire(s). Clear DTCs and retest system.
- Measure resistance between GEM C283 18-pin connector Black wire terminal No. 18 and ground. If resistance is less than 5 ohms, see MODULE COMMUNICATIONS NETWORK article. If resistance is more than 5 ohms, repair open in Black wire. Clear DTCs and retest system.
